#ccccb2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ccccb2 is composed of 80% red, 80%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0% magenta, 12.7%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 60 degrees, a saturation of 20.3% and a lightness of 74.9%. #ccccb2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#999965.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#ccccb2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ccccb2 has RGB values of R:204, G:204,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.13,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13421746.
